A New Chapter in Data Management

Data has always played a fundamental role in the progress of societies and industries for centuries. From the ancient tally marks used to record food inventories to the groundbreaking cognitive technologies of today, data has evolved in complexity, importance, and volume. Data creation is going vertical, currently doubling every two years. But the process started long ago.

The demand for efficient data collection and analysis processes became increasingly apparent during the 19th century. Herman Hollerith, a visionary inventor of his time, recognized this need and developed the Hollerith Tabulating Machine.

Hollerith’s groundbreaking invention transformed data management by dramatically reducing the time required for census data analysis, eventually leading to the founding of IBM. As society moved through the era of industrialization, the world witnessed another remarkable invention – the computer. This innovation revolutionized data storage, with semiconductor memory chips replacing traditional vacuum tubes used on machines like the Hollerith Tabulating Machine. As computers gained popularity and presented an increasing number of data sources, the demand for even more storage grew.

The rise of computers was a pivotal moment in data management. The 20th Century Digital Frontier Into The Future

The significant transformation driven by the internet began in the 1970s. This pivotal development laid the foundation for the subsequent internet explosion. The 1990s marked a time when the internet’s impact on the world became even more pronounced. It brought forth an enormous surge in data volume and types and introduced a new set of tools for collecting, utilizing, and analyzing this data. It was during this era that the concept of big data gained prominence and laid the groundwork for the emerging field of data science, aiming to create improved tools for managing diverse data types.
